Under the plans, the first-time buyer relief will... WebGet a survey. A seller does not have to tell you about defects in a property. So before you finalise the purchase, you should get a survey of the property to find out if there are any defects. The survey will help highlight any issues you may not have been aware of when you made your offer. WebThe majority of Co-Owners are first time buyers but people who have owned a house before can also apply. What kind of home can I buy? You can choose a new build or existing property anywhere in Northern Ireland up to a maximum property price of £190,000. WebApr 12, 2024 · Stamp Duty for first-time buyers. First-time buyers in England and Northern Ireland don’t pay Stamp Duty on properties that cost up to £425,000 and pay 5% on the portion from £425,001 to £625,000. There is no relief on properties over £625,000 or on buy-to-let properties. You’re eligible if you and anyone else are buying with are first ...
